Hello all. So I got the call from the Rolex AD, and I am now a proud owner of a new two-tone Sub, like the one below (not my photo). When I buy watches, I wear them. So while this is not an investment piece, I would like to keep it as scratch-free as possible. I am very good at not hitting walls or anything. My daily for the last year is a Grand Seiko Iceman, and the watch looks like it did the day it was new... except for one thing... the clasp. That seems to be something I just can't keep from scratching. Being this thing is gold, it will scratch even more. Does anyone have any experience with any product that can help with this? Like invisible tape, or a liquid you can apply? Any help would be appreciated.
